My partner and I stayed here while visiting family over Labor Day weekend. The rooms were surprisingly nice for what we expected — the bathrooms had just been redone with slate tile and new fixtures, etc. There were also nice metal tables and chairs outside all of the rooms to sit at and enjoy the weather. There were a few oddities — my parents’ room was completely tiled, both the main room and bathroom, leading to cold feet(I can’t imagine walking barefoot on that in the winter!) and while I had booked a room in the main building, both our room and my parents’ ended up being in their annex location across the street. Their free wireless internet was also pretty spotty — they have separate networks for the main building and the annex. While in our annex room, we couldn’t connect to that network at all. We could *see* the main building’s network, oddly, but none of the passwords we were given worked, and were never able to connect to anything. I’d been expecting to finish up some work before the weekend started, so this was a bit frustrating. There’s a Dairy Queen and liquor store next door, with a grocery a bit further down the block, so finding something to eat wasn’t particularly difficult. There was also a continental breakfast in the main lobby each morning. Would I stay here again? For the price, sure, especially with the resort markup I’m used to in this area. Just know what you’re getting into, and adjust your expectations accordingly.
